Hi there, I'm Felicia!

Thank you for your inquiry into counseling. I am Dr. Felicia Tillman, a Licensed Professional Counselor, Nationally Certified Counselor, and Certified Professional Counselor Supervisor. My goal is to empower you to experience therapeutic healing in your life by collaborating with you to gain insight and learn new skills.

My approach

My approach is collaborative, nonjudgmental, culture-affirming, and innovative. I utilize Solution-Focused Therapy,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Play Therapy, Narrative Therapy, Mindfulness, and other treatment modalities to promote emotional well-being.

My focus

Specializing in trauma/abuse, educational stress, body image issues, abrupt changes/major life transitions, grief/loss, relationship conflict, depression, anxiety, stress, self-esteem issues, parenting styles, substance use disorders, and working with survivors of human trafficking, I am prepared to help you to adjust and cope during these trying times. I am an advocate for self-care, especially if you are experiencing vicarious trauma. I look forward to working with you to become your best self and eagerly await your visit!

My communication style

As an active listener, I listen with empathy and curiosity. I seek to understand you and the situation you are experiencing. Working with me is like working with a supportive teammate who serves as a collaborative resource to help you achieve your therapeutic goals.

My journey to mental healthcare

I was always attracted to the field of counseling. However, it wasn't until I went to therapy that I decided to walk in my truth to become a counselor. I was first a civil engineer for many years. I am driven to do this work because I understand that healing is essential to living one's best life. Clarity is the cornerstone of purpose.

My goals for you

I partner with you to develop treatment goals, understanding the importance of meeting you where you are and walking beside you on your therapeutic journey.

My first session with you

During our first session, I will be getting to know you and what brought you to counseling. It may seem like I am flying a drone over your life to get the big picture of your psychosocial needs.
